Heather the pain will slowly subside. I've had 4 OHS, age 10, 34,44 and 56 (I'm almost 70 now). I don't remember much when I was 10 but with my other operations the doctors and nurses did there best to control my pain after surgery using Percocet. Under the current climate about opioid abuse they may not make this available. I couldn't imagine not getting through the recovery with out it however. It worked for me and after I was home a week or two after surgery when the pain had eased off I stopped taking the Percocet without any issue. When you think of having your sternum opened and then physically spread back with a retractor you are going to be uncomfortable. If you have any questions I'm glad to answer them for you.
